Fabien Duveau is a scholar working on Molecular Biology, Genetics and Aging. According to data from OpenAlex, Fabien Duveau has authored 14 papers receiving a total of 816 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 10 papers in Genetics and 3 papers in Aging. Recurrent topics in Fabien Duveau's work include Evolution and Genetic Dynamics (10 papers), Fungal and yeast genetics research (6 papers) and Gene Regulatory Network Analysis (5 papers). Fabien Duveau is often cited by papers focused on Evolution and Genetic Dynamics (10 papers), Fungal and yeast genetics research (6 papers) and Gene Regulatory Network Analysis (5 papers). Fabien Duveau collaborates with scholars based in United States, France and United Kingdom. Fabien Duveau's co-authors include Marie-Anne Félix, Patricia J. Wittkopp, Brian P. H. Metzger, D Yuan, Jonathan D. Gruber, Inés Carrera, Jessica E. Treisman, Florence Janody, Isabelle Nuez and Bing Yang and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Genes & Development.
